Day-to-Day Responsibilities

Your main tasks as a Warehouse Associate will revolve around election logistics and inventory control. Duties include receiving and packaging supplies, preparing voting systems, assembling and sorting materials, conducting inventory checks, and loading or unloading deliveries.

You may be required to operate equipment such as pallet jacks, hand trucks, or even drive a box truck to deliver and pick up essential materials. Expect to work with a team to ensure supplies are prepared, tracked, and organized with accuracy and efficiency.

Clear communication and following established protocols are a must. You’ll also need to be physically able to lift objects up to 40 lbs and carry out repetitive manual tasks like standing, bending, and grasping throughout your shift.

Potential Downsides

The work is physically demanding, requiring frequent lifting, standing, and repetitive motions. Those who prefer desk jobs or minimal physical activity might find this role challenging.

Since the position is temporary and tied to the election cycle, you won’t receive long-term job stability or extensive benefits, and your hours may fluctuate depending on operational needs.
